Ooni of Ife’s latest marriage: facts and public opinions

Oba Adeyeye Enitan Ogunwusi, also known as Ojájá II, was born on October 17, 1974. His parents are Prince John Oluropo Ogunwusi and Princess Margaret Wuraola Sidikatu Abegbe Ogunwusi. He is the third of their seven children.

Before attending Layola College in Ibadan from 1985 to 1991 and then St. Peter’s Secondary School in Ile Ife, Osun State, Oba Adeyeye attended Subuola Memorial Nursery and Primary School in Ibadan. The Polytechnic of Ibadan was the monarch’s place of higher learning, where he majored in accounting.

On October 26, 2015, Adeyeye beat out 21 other candidates for the stool. On December 7, 2015, he was installed as the 51st Ooni in Ile-Enuwa Ife’s Square. Adeyeye is a member of the Oranmiyan Dynasty’s ruling House of Giesi. Years before he was born, it was allegedly predicted that he would be born. As a result, he was given the name Enitan (a child of history).

 

Ooni of Ife’s marital history

1. His affairs with Omolara Olatunbosun

The Ooni, who was a teenager at the time, had a close relationship with Omolara Olatubosun in Ibadan, Oyo State, in the early 1990s. The couple gave birth to a female named Adeola Ogunwusi in May 1994.

Despite the fact that Adeola was born, the couple did not get married. In a statement she released in November, Olatubosun accused the Ooni of being non-existent while she reared Adeola by herself from infancy till the age of ten. The Ooni refuted Olatubosun’s assertions in the same manner as she had after the most recent marital accident.

2. His marriage to Bombata

Ogunwusi’s marriage to Adebukola Bombata took place in 2008, seven years before he was crowned Ooni of Ife and succeeded Oduduwa as the ancestor of the entire Yoruba race. Bombata’s failure to bear Ogunwusi a son and her conflict with Princess Adeola, who is Ogunwusi’s daughter from a teenage affair, are said to have shaken the marriage.

Bombata allegedly opposed Ogunwusi’s choice to ascend the king as well since she detested attention. The couple split up shortly after the prince was crowned king in 2015, and Bombata moved to the UK.

3. His marriage to Zaynab Otiti

Ooni Ogunwusi married Zaynab Otiti Obanor, also known as Olori Wuraola, for the second time in March 2016. Otiti was raised in Benin, the administrative centre of the Edo State. But the marriage came to an end when the queen filed for divorce in August 2017. There was a rumour that she had been the victim of domestic abuse, even though the cause of the divorce was never made public.

4. His marriage to Naomi Silekunola

A year later, Ogunwusi wed Naomi Silekunola, a 25-year-old prophetess who had founded the Akure, Ondo State-based En-Heralds Ministry, an interdenominational ministry. According to reports, Naomi began her ministry at the age of 18. Many questioned whether she would be able to handle the customary duties of the Ooni’s wife, who is seen as the defender of the Yoruba cultures and traditions, given her life as a gospel preacher.

After two years of waiting, she gave birth to Tadenikawo on November 18, 2020. “Before Tadenikawo, I had never been pregnant; according to the medical records, my son is the first pregnancy I have ever experienced. My niece is the woman who claims to be my daughter, Silekunola wrote in her divorce statement.

 

Oba Adeyeye’s latest marriage

Nine months after Prophet Naomi Silekunola, proclaimed her separation from the illustrious king, Oba Adeyeye Ogunwusi, the Ooni of Ife,  he wed Mariam Anako, his new wife. Moses Olafare, the monarch’s spokesman, posted images and video of the occasion on his Facebook page on Wednesday.

After a few formalities at the palace in Ile-Ife, Osun State, the Ooni of Ife married his new bride on Tuesday evening. It was also discovered that the Oba Ogunwusi’s siblings and the new queen’s siblings were both present at the private ceremony.

About Ooni’s new wife, Mariam Anako

Mariam Anako has lately gained attention with her September 2022 wedding to Oba Enitan Ogunwusi (Ojaja II), the Ooni of Ife. Although she recently turned 40, she has never publicly disclosed her precise date of birth. She allegedly was born in Kogi State’s Ebira ethnic community. She currently holds a senior job and manages administrative tasks.

Mariam Anako, a corporate figure, was not well-liked before she was announced as the fourth Queen and the spouse of King Oba Adeyeye Enitan Ogunwusi, the Yoruba Kingdom’s traditional ruler and monarch (Ojaja ll).

Mariam Anako career life

Since Mariam Anako wed Ojaja ll in September 2022, details about her professional life and employment have been exposed to the media. According to reports, she is an administrative manager at Nestoil Limited. She is in charge of Nestoil Limited’s entire administrative management. The well-known gas and oil company Nestoil also has a history in engineering, building, and commissioning projects.

How Ooni of Ife and Mariam Anako met

Mariam Anako allegedly met Ojaja ll as she attempted to get a contract for the king, which led to the two of them falling in love. On February 19, 2022, Mariam Anako was first unveiled to Adeyeye Enitan Ogunwusi’s supporters at a covert ceremony held at the royal palace. And today, she wed Adeyeye Enitan Ogunwusi in a private ceremony attended by members of the Yoruba Royal family.
